Why Regular Oil Changes Are Essential for Your Vehicle

Regular oil changes are essential for your car to run smoothly. When you take your vehicle in for an oil change, the mechanic will drain the old oil from your engine and refill it with new oil. This process helps your engine stay clean, cool, and lubricated to continue running efficiently. But first, let’s look at why getting regular oil changes is important.

Why Oil Changes Are Necessary

The primary reason oil changes are necessary is to keep your engine clean. As the old oil runs through your engine, it collects dirt and debris, which could damage parts of the motor. Regularly changing the oil ensures these particles are flushed out before causing severe problems. In addition, fresh oil keeps all parts running smoothly and safely.

Oil also acts as a lubricant to prevent friction between moving components in your engine. Friction causes heat buildup, leading to blown head gaskets or cracked pistons if left unchecked for too long. Regularly changing your vehicle’s oil reduces friction and keeps things running smoothly.

Regular oil changes ensure you use clean, high-quality lubricants to protect your engine from heat build-up or corrosion. Quality lubricants will also reduce noise from an engine due to fewer vibrations from components rubbing together.

Taking care of routine maintenance, like getting regular oil changes, keeps your car running smoothly and reliably over time. Getting an oil change every three months (or every 5,000 miles) is one of the best ways to ensure nothing terrible happens to your vehicle.
